KATHMANDU: As many as 129 persons have been infected with COVID-19 in the Kathmandu Valley in the last 24 hours.
According to the Ministry of Health and Population, there have been 117 cases in Kathmandu, nine in Lalitpur and three in Bhaktapur in past 24 hours.
Meanwhile, Nepal recorded a total of 288 new cases of coronavirus infection in the past 24 hours.
According to the Ministry of Health and Population, the coronavirus tally reached 2,73, 735 in the country as of Friday afternoon.
Likewise, the Ministry shared that now the country has 2,615 reported active cases of the virus.
There had been the 4071 PCR tests in the past 24 hours.
There has been no coronavirus related death death in past 24 hours. The coronavirus related death toll is 3,038 as of Friday afternoon.
